Instantiate plane, CRTC and encoder directly and wire them up with
standard atomic helpers.
This removes arcpgu's dependency on deprecated simple-KMS display pipe
interface.

Since you're adding these functions anew, please use 'commit' for the
name of the drm_atomic_commit. Here and everywhere else in the series.
You don't have to update existing functions, of course.
The name 'state' is a bit off here and comes from when drm_atomic_commit
was still called drm_atomic_state.
CRTCs, plane, etc have state, but the update of these states is called
commit.
